Recognizing HVAC Systems and Their Elements



Cooling and heating systems, necessary to modern-day building convenience, incorporate a series of components working in harmony to manage indoor climate. These systems usually consist of home heating systems, air flow systems, and a/c units. Each component plays a critical duty; heating systems, such as furnaces or heatpump, provide heat throughout cooler months, while cooling systems cool spaces throughout heat.


Ventilation systems ensure air high quality by assisting in the exchange of outside and indoor air, therefore getting rid of toxins and wetness. Ductwork, fans, and filters add to this procedure, permitting efficient air flow and tidiness. Thermostats manage temperature level settings, giving customers with the capacity to keep comfort degrees (ac repair near me). Furthermore, progressed cooling and heating systems may incorporate smart innovation, allowing remote surveillance and adjustment. With each other, these components create a natural system designed to improve convenience and air quality, showing the relevance of HVAC in modern structure style and capability

Energy-efficient HVAC Systems



While several property owners may not realize it, the performance of ventilation, air, and heating conditioning systems plays an important duty in general power usage. Energy-efficient cooling and heating systems utilize innovative innovations and styles to reduce energy use while preserving comfort. These systems typically incorporate variable rate motors, high SEER (Seasonal Energy Effectiveness Proportion) rankings, and enhanced insulation to optimize efficiency. By eating much less energy, they not only lower energy expenses but additionally lower greenhouse gas emissions, adding to a much more sustainable setting. Additionally, energy-efficient a/c services can enhance interior air quality and prolong system long life, making them a smart financial investment for house owners seeking to balance convenience, cost savings, and eco-friendly obligation. Shifting to these systems is a crucial action towards lasting living methods.

Benefits of High-Efficiency HVAC Units



High-efficiency cooling and heating devices provide considerable benefits for both house owners and the setting. These systems are designed to reduced energy intake, resulting in decreased energy bills and a smaller carbon footprint. Additionally, they add to enhanced interior air top quality, advertising healthier space.


Lower Energy Consumption



The shift towards high-efficiency heating and cooling systems provides a substantial chance for decreasing power consumption in business and property settings. These advanced systems make use of ingenious technologies that maximize energy usage, leading to reduced utility expenses and a reduced carbon footprint. By using variable-speed compressors and improved warmth exchangers, high-efficiency systems consume less energy while keeping comfort degrees. Additionally, numerous versions include wise thermostats, allowing users to program and check their heating and cooling requirements effectively. Consequently, structures geared up with these systems typically report energy savings of 20-50% compared to standard heating and cooling units. The fostering of high-efficiency A/c technologies not just benefits specific users however also contributes to more comprehensive sustainability objectives by decreasing total power demand.

The Duty of Smart Thermostats in Energy Cost Savings



While several home owners look for efficient methods to lower power intake, smart thermostats have emerged as a crucial option in accomplishing considerable energy savings. These tools make use of sophisticated technology to optimize home heating and cooling schedules based upon user habits and preferences. By learning the property owner's patterns, wise thermostats can adjust temperatures instantly, ensuring that energy is not wasted when the home is empty.




Additionally, several clever thermostats include remote gain access to capacities, enabling users to monitor and manage their HVAC systems from anywhere by means of smart device applications. This adaptability helps home owners make educated modifications, better websites enhancing power performance. Information analytics likewise play an essential function, as these tools offer understandings right into energy usage, allowing customers to identify patterns and locations for renovation. Ultimately, the assimilation of smart thermostats into cooling and heating systems represents a considerable advance in promoting energy cost savings and decreasing overall energy costs for house owners.


Sustainable A/c Practices for Homeowners



Applying sustainable heating and cooling practices can significantly profit home owners looking for to decrease their ecological impact. One effective method is to purchase energy-efficient systems, such as those with high Seasonal Energy Efficiency Ratios (SEER) and Energy Star qualifications. Normal maintenance, including filter changes and system assessments, warranties peak efficiency and long life. Home owners can also improve power performance by securing ducts and insulating the home, minimizing energy loss.


Making use of programmable or clever thermostats enables exact temperature control, decreasing power consumption throughout empty hours. On top of that, integrating renewable resource sources, such as photovoltaic panels, can additionally reduce reliance on nonrenewable fuel sources.


Choosing environmentally friendly cooling agents assists minimize greenhouse gas exhausts, adding to a healthier setting. In addition, informing oneself concerning energy-efficient practices equips home owners to make informed decisions, inevitably fostering a sustainable space. By taking on these practices, homeowners can substantially decrease their carbon impact while taking pleasure in the advantages of a comfy indoor environment.

How Frequently Should I Change My A/c Filters?



HVAC filters need to commonly be changed every 1 to 3 months, depending on usage and environmental factors. Timely replacements and normal checks assist keep air top quality and system effectiveness, prolonging the life of the heating and cooling system.


What Is the Ideal Thermostat Establishing for Energy Savings?



The ideal thermostat establishing for power financial savings usually varies in between 68 ° F to 72 ° F in wintertime and 75 ° F to 78 ° F in summer. Adjusting setups appropriately can substantially decrease energy consumption and enhance overall performance.


Can Heating And Cooling Systems Minimize Indoor Air Pollution?



Cooling and heating systems can undoubtedly decrease interior air contamination by controling and filtering pollutants moisture levels. Proper maintenance and making use of premium filters boost their efficiency in advertising healthier interior air high quality for owners.


What Maintenance Is Needed for Heating And Cooling Efficiency?



Routine upkeep for cooling and heating effectiveness consists Discover More of altering filters, cleaning up air ducts, examining refrigerant degrees, inspecting electrical elements, and making certain correct thermostat feature. hvac. These activities aid keep ideal performance, decrease energy usage, and extend the system's life expectancy


How Does Insulation Affect A/c Efficiency?



Insulation considerably impacts heating and cooling efficiency by lessening warmth transfer. Appropriate insulation minimizes energy loss, boosts temperature regulation, and boosts system performance, bring about reduced power intake and increased comfort within commercial or residential rooms.
